Family EPALXELLIDAE Corliss, 1960
(for Epalcidae and Epalxidae)
"Chunky" forms, generally with short posterior spines and no cirri; somatic ciliature relatively dense (in its short anterior and posterior kinetal segments); some species with well-developed "tooth" (spine) overhanging hidden buccal cavity; macronuclear number variable; found in polysaprobic habitats, principally fresh-water, but a few Epalxella in marine biotopes.
